Output e1309897a90e92b5f94ae03a736ce2d0e7e06164718378a1af4c0a0349bac286: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ca520b46164ec6b008756eb0fa612ee520e8a5f5 OP_EQUAL
address
3L8nhp7tXXEFcXj6GKs7uruMWo2eLnJqJv
transaction
e1309897a90e92b5f94ae03a736ce2d0e7e06164718378a1af4c0a0349bac286
spent
true